German Egg Salad

Cultural Context

German Egg Salad, or Eiersalat, is a beloved dish in Germany, often served at picnics or as a hearty sandwich filling. It reflects the German appreciation for simple, fresh ingredients and is a staple in many households. While traditional recipes remain popular, variations with added ingredients like herbs or spices have emerged, making it adaptable for different tastes.

6 large eggs
1 cup mayonnaise
2 tablespoons mustard
1/2 cup onion, finely chopped
1/4 cup chives, chopped
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on pepper
1 teaspoon paprika
1/2 cup pickles, chopped
2 tablespoons lemon juice

1

Boil eggs in water for 10-12 minutes until hard-boiled.

2

Cool eggs under cold water and peel them.

3

Chop the peeled eggs into small pieces.

4

Finely chop the onion and chives.

5

In a bowl, combine chopped eggs, onion, and chives.

6

Add mayonnaise and mustard to the bowl.

7

Season with salt, pepper, and paprika to taste.

8

Mix all ingredients until well combined.

9

Add lemon juice for a touch of acidity.

10

Chill in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es before serving.
